Newberry College (NCAA Division II), located in Newberry, South Carolina, seeks a dynamic and innovative professional to serve as Assistant Athletic Director for Communications and Creative Services. This leadership role is pivotal in shaping the athletics brand, driving fan engagement, and enhancing the student‑athlete experience through compelling storytelling and progressive digital strategies. Reporting to the Senior Associate Athletic Director, the successful candidate will lead a team responsible for athletics communications, creative content, live video streaming, and statistical reporting for a 26‑sport, 800‑student‑athlete program. The Communications and Creative Services team consists of a full‑time assistant, three graduate assistants, and student employees. This position combines strategic vision with hands‑on execution and requires a collaborative, service‑oriented leader committed to the mission and values of Newberry College, NCAA Division II, and the South Atlantic Conference (SAC). Key Responsibilities

Serve as a key member of the athletics administrative team Develop and execute a creative content strategy that enhances brand identity, fan engagement, and recruiting efforts Lead production of video, graphic, and written content for digital platforms, highlighting student‑athletes and the athletics experience Use artificial intelligence tools to streamline operations Oversee athletics communications, including website content, press releases, feature stories, and official statistics Recruit, train, evaluate, and mentor graduate assistants and student employees, preparing them for future careers in athletics communications, digital media, and live production Create, produce, and oversee live video streams for all home athletic events, ensuring compliance with conference and FloSports standards Serve as primary media contact and collaborate with coaches, game operations, facilities, IT, campus partners, and conference personnel Ensure accurate and timely submission of NCAA and conference and other organization statistical reports and nominations Knowledge, Skills, & Abilities

Ability to balance strategic leadership with day‑to‑day execution Strong organizational, time‑management, and problem‑solving skills Excellent interpersonal and written communication skills Ability to work evenings, weekends, and travel as required Bachelor’s degree in a related field Three (3) years of experience in collegiate athletics communications or creative services preferred Experience with live streaming and broadcast production Working knowledge of Adobe Creative Cloud, including InDesign, Illustrator, Photoshop, Lightroom, Premiere Pro, and After Effects Experience with Genius Sports, StatCrew, SIDEARM, or similar platforms Knowledge of NCAA Division II statistics and communications practices
